Cunxi Nie is a scholar working on Molecular Biology, Plant Science and Animal Science and Zoology. According to data from OpenAlex, Cunxi Nie has authored 37 papers receiving a total of 932 indexed citations (citations by other indexed papers that have themselves been cited), including 25 papers in Molecular Biology, 11 papers in Plant Science and 11 papers in Animal Science and Zoology. Recurrent topics in Cunxi Nie’s work include Gut microbiota and health (12 papers), Animal Nutrition and Physiology (10 papers) and Probiotics and Fermented Foods (8 papers). Cunxi Nie is often cited by papers focused on Gut microbiota and health (12 papers), Animal Nutrition and Physiology (10 papers) and Probiotics and Fermented Foods (8 papers). Cunxi Nie collaborates with scholars based in China and United States. Cunxi Nie's co-authors include Wenju Zhang, Xi Ma, Ting He, Guolong Zhang, Wenxia Ge, Cheng Chen, Jing Liang, Jun Zhang, Sayed Haidar Abbas Raza and Yanyan Wu and has published in prestigious journals such as The Science of The Total Environment, International Journal of Molecular Sciences and Applied Microbiology and Biotechnology.
